About L Gastaldi
L Gastaldi is a scholar working on Electronic, Optical and Magnetic Materials, Geochemistry and Petrology, Condensed Matter Physics, Inorganic Chemistry and Nephrology, having authored 63 papers that have together received 809 indexed citations. Recurring topics across this work include Crystal Structures and Properties (12 papers), Semiconductor Quantum Structures and Devices (10 papers), Chalcogenide Semiconductor Thin Films (8 papers), Advanced Condensed Matter Physics (6 papers), Advanced Semiconductor Detectors and Materials (6 papers), Quantum Dots Synthesis And Properties (6 papers), Semiconductor Lasers and Optical Devices (5 papers) and Mineralogy and Gemology Studies (4 papers). The work is most often cited by research in Electronic, Optical and Magnetic Materials (195 citations), Condensed Matter Physics (88 citations), Materials Chemistry (325 citations), Electrical and Electronic Engineering (385 citations) and Transplantation (17 citations). L Gastaldi has collaborated with scholars based in Italy, France and United States. Frequent co-authors include S. Viticoli, D Donati, M.G. Simeone, A. Lapiccirella, L. Scaramuzza, D. Fiorani, C. Battistoni, G. Mattogno, C. Rigo and Carlo Lamberti. Their work appears in journals such as The Nephron journals/Nephron journals, Solid State Communications, Journal of Crystal Growth, Journal of Solid State Chemistry and Journal of Applied Physics.
